Are you looking for a way to celebrate good behavior and achievement in your classroom? Why not start a Star of the Week program? Each week, look for a student in your classroom that displays positive character traits. Then, create a small display area in your classroom or outside of your classroom door to post the Star of the Week each week so their peers can celebrate them!
Give the Star of the Week a copy of this printable Star of the Week poster template to fill out. They will share fun facts about themselves, why they’re a Star, and more! Take a photo of each student or ask them to bring a picture of themselves from home and hang it on the display for everyone to see and celebrate!
Short on time? You don’t have to do a Star of the Week with this download! We’ve also included a handy ‘Star of the Month’ poster template as well!
